    The Advantages of Folding Treadmills

    Foldable treadmills come with the added benefit of being simple to store away when not in use. With their lightweight frames and transport wheels, they can also be easily moved from room to room.

    Not all folding treadmill uk treadmills are the same. Learn how to pick the right one for your needs.

    Easy to Set-up

    If you're exercising at home, the best folding treadmills can provide you with the best cardio workout in only a few steps. They can be folded in a matter of seconds so that you can put them away when not in use. Some models are lightweight and easy to move. If you are shopping for a folding treadmill, look for safety features such as an emergency stop button that will stop the treadmill if you trip over it.

    The Matrix's TF50 and TF30 treadmills that fold are both equipped with an easy-to-use fold-on base design. To fold, just touch the lever made of metal beneath the deck with your foot to let it out of its fixed position. The base then lowers slowly to the floor in a the aid of a gentle, controlled motion. The treadmill comes with an safety feature that stops it from moving when folded.

    Fitness experts say this is a great option for those looking to store their treadmills easily. Although these models do have negatives, including having a weaker frame and fewer features than larger treadmills, they still can help people with tight space get a quick exercise at home.

    It is important to test the folding treadmill before you purchase one, since not all of them are designed the same. A treadmill that's stable during a walk or run is easier to set up and more comfortable to use.

    When you are looking for a treadmill that folds, look for one that has a wide selection of speeds and incline settings. If you plan to walk or run at different speeds, this can be useful. The incline setting allows you to select the degree of steepness you would like to work out at.

    Keep your treadmill in an area that is dry and clean. Cover it when not in use. This will stop the formation of mold and dust on the machine, which can be harmful to your health. It's also an excellent idea to fold in treadmill your treadmill while storage, as it will help save space and cut down on the amount of time you need to put it back together when it's time to exercise.

    It is easy to store away

    Many treadmills that fold are easier to store than models that don't fold. This is a huge benefit for people who are limited in space, but don't want to eliminate cardio from their exercise routines. A lot of treadmills also have transport wheels, making it even easy to move away from the way when not in use. If you're concerned about the durability, go for an adjustable treadmill that has a robust and sturdy construction.

    Many people struggle to live a healthy and balanced life especially those who live hectic lives. Folding treadmills are ideal for fitness routines on the go that seamlessly blend with modern-day life. It doesn't matter if it's a quick workout after waking in the morning, during lunch breaks or for a workout prior to watching TV at home, the capability to work out anytime and from anywhere makes it simple for people to commit to regular physical activity.

    While workouts on the go offer an abundance of flexibility, it's essential to be aware that they may also be harmful if not used correctly. For instance, workouts that are rushed can result in improper posture and muscle imbalances. Injuries from overuse can also be caused by prolonged involvement in a single type of exercise. Warming up prior to exercise is important.

    The best treadmills for folding are equipped with safety features that can prevent injuries or assist you to recover from an injury. These models, for example include safety rails and emergency stop clips that can serve as a support when using the treadmill. Certain models are equipped with speakers, which let you listen to music or watch a workout while running.

    When choosing a folding treadmill it is essential to consider your budget as well as your goals for your workout. Select a treadmill that comes with an affordable price but has the features you need to stay in good shape. The NordicTrack Auto-Fold Connected Treadmill, for instance, has an LCD monitor that tracks distance as well as speed, calories burned and incline. It also tracks your heart rate, and has 12 pre-programmed intervals and three manual incline settings. The treadmill is foldable when it is not in use, and has a a weight capacity of up to 240 pounds. It also comes with four wheels for transport that make it easier to move from place to place.

    Convenient for traveling

    Folding treadmills are a great option for people who are busy and want to maintain their fitness level. The easy portability and capacity to store them in a small space can be used from the comfort of one's home without having to find an accessible gym. After each use, they can be folded up to make room for other activities. This makes it much easier to incorporate workouts into busy schedules.

    It's not surprising that a lot of people utilize a treadmill that is portable to aid in their daily exercise routine. The most efficient treadmills for folding are not only compact when folded, but they will also be light and feature wheels that make it easy to move between storage and use. Many models are also built with a special ergonomic feature that adjusts the deck height automatically, helping runners of all shapes and sizes to feel comfortable while walking or running on it.

    When selecting a treadmill that is portable, it is important to consider the frame's structure, overall quality, along with its dimensions and weight. A durable design ensures that the machine can support the weight of the user and also withstand wear and tear over time. Choose a treadmill that is made of high-quality materials that has been coated with powder to protect against scratches and damages. It's also important to know that some treadmills that fold might be less durable than those that don't fold, and this could affect the user's stability during high-intensity training sessions.

    The mechanism that lets the treadmill to fold can also increase the risk of damage and friction to the treadmill. Regular cleaning is therefore necessary to avoid this. Lubricating moving parts can assist in extending the lifespan of the treadmill. It is also crucial to think about whether a folding treadmill has incline capability as this will improve the workout experience and provide the most effective results.

    Affordable

    Many treadmills that fold are less expensive than non-folding treadmills with incline models, meaning they can be an affordable option for people who are looking to get an exercise machine at home but don't have a lot of space. In addition they usually have lower speeds than their larger counterparts, making them better suited for walking and light jogging.

    In comparison to non-folding models they can vary in price from as little as $300 up to more than $6,000. The wide range of prices is due to the differences in the sizes of metal tubes and structural designs, which directly impact on strength and stability as well as user weight capacities. When looking at the cost of treadmills that fold up on the market it is important to remember that they are a new category of product that is in the process of evolving. many brands offer discounts or financing options to make this kind of fitness equipment more affordable for people who would otherwise not be able to afford it.

    One drawback of treadmills that fold is that the mechanism that allows them to fold often introduces additional moving parts that could possibly cause wear and tear and shorter life spans. This isn't a major issue, but it should be considered when choosing a model.

    Another thing to consider is how many bells and whistles come with a particular treadmill model. For example, some models might come with touchscreen display consoles and a range of pre-set workout programs. This can be a great way to stay in good shape and stay on top of your workout routine.

    The top folding treadmills are designed to be as practical and practical as is possible while offering a cost-effective solution for those who don't have a lot of storage space in their homes or apartments. When selecting a treadmill, you should consider the dimensions of the frame, as well as the maximum speed, incline range, and whether it has wheels built-in or a sturdy carry handle.

    It is well-known that exercising is beneficial to your health. However, the price of gym equipment that is high-quality can make it difficult for those living in tiny spaces to go for regular cardio workouts.
